2025 Triple A Award Winner

The Academics, Arts, and Athletics Award (Triple ‘A’ Award) honors high school seniors across Minnesota who excel in academics, athletics, and fine arts while maintaining a 3.0 or higher GPA. Waseca High School is proud to recognize this year’s recipients: Luke Yoder and Callie Dufault.

Luke Yoder, son of Michele Yoder, is known for his kindness, determination, and leadership. Mr. Lawrence, in his recommendation, praised Luke’s ability to make others feel welcome, his high-spirited and positive attitude, and his passion for helping others succeed. His impact on his peers and programs is undeniable.

Callie Dufault, daughter of Barry and Stacey Dufault, is a standout student-athlete and leader. Mr. Hanson described Callie as a person of strong character who consistently demonstrates honesty, compassion, and leadership in the classroom, on the athletic field, and in the school community. Her well-rounded dedication to academics, music, and extracurricular activities led her to be named a subsection champion and one of four section finalists.

Both Luke and Callie exemplify the values of the Triple ‘A’ Award, and we are proud to celebrate their achievements. Congratulations!
